Education sector experts hailed the Budget announcements on Tuesday, which include offering loans up to Rs 10 lakh for higher education in domestic institutions and upgrading ITIs. However, they emphasized the need to address the gap in opportunities for students aspiring to study abroad.

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man presented the Union Budget for 2024-25, introducing financial support for student loans and measures to upgrade 1,000 Industrial Training Institutes (ITIs) in the hub-and-spoke model. The budget also aligns course content with industry skill needs and revises the model skill loan scheme.

Key figures like Shishir Jaipuria of the Seth Anandram Jaipuria Group and Manish Gangwar from the Indian School of Business lauded the budget for making quality education more accessible and focusing on job creation. Other experts, including Kunal Vasudeva and Aritra Ghosal, stressed the need for increased support for students aiming for global education to further bolster India's international educational stature.
